Top ten grid positions as follows

1 Hamilton McLaren 1:24.922 14
2 Button McLaren 1:25.074 15
3 Grosjean Lotus 1:25.302 21
4 Schumacher Mercedes 1:25.336 18
5 Webber Red Bull 1:25.651 17
6 Vettel Red Bull 1:25.668 18
7 Rosberg Mercedes 1:25.847 16
8 Maldonado Williams 1:25.908 20
9 Hulkenberg Force India 1:26.451 18
10 Ricciardo Toro Rosso No Time 16
